区块链是一种新兴的分布式数字账本技术,其本质是一个去中心化的数据库。它通过链式结构将数据以区块的形式存储,每个区块包含了一定数量的交易数据,并通过加密算法确保数据的安全性与完整性。区块链的核心特点包括去中心化、透明性、不可篡改性和安全性,正是这些特征使得区块链技术在金融、供应链管理、医疗等多个领域得到了广泛应用。
### 区块链与传统数据库的对比 #### 去中心化与集中化传统数据库通常是以中心化的方式进行管理,数据存储在中心服务器上,用户需要通过权限访问数据。而区块链数据库则是去中心化的,数据被分布式存储在网络中的多个节点上,每个节点都有一份完整的账本。这种设计不仅提高了数据的安全性,还降低了单点故障的风险。
#### 数据的不可篡改性在传统数据库中,数据一旦存入后,可以由有权限的用户进行修改和删除,而这可能导致数据篡改的风险。区块链通过加密哈希算法确保每一个录入的数据都是唯一且不可修改的。一旦数据被添加到区块链上,它们就像是“烙铁”般永久铭刻在链上,再也无法更改。
#### 透明性与隐私性区块链的透明性意味着所有参与者都可以查看链上的数据,因此其诚信性更强。但是对于某些特定应用场景,用户隐私也是一个重要考量。虽然区块链是公开的,但通过进一步的加密措施,用户的交易可以在确保隐私的情况下进行验证。
#### 速度与效率在查询和写入数据的速度上,传统数据库常常会更快,因为中心化的结构允许快速的数据处理。而区块链由于需要同时更新多个节点,速度相对较慢。但随着技术的发展,如闪电网络、侧链技术等,区块链的效率也在不断提高。
### 区块链的技术构成 #### 链式结构区块链数据库将数据组织为一系列的区块,每个区块通过加密的哈希值连接到前一个区块,从而形成一条链。当数据被写入新块时,所有的节点都需要经过共识机制来确认该数据的有效性,这一过程确保了链上数据的一致性和准确性。
#### 分布式共识机制区块链技术中最重要的一部分是共识机制。由于区块链是去中心化的,因此需要各种共识机制来确保所有节点对交易的真实性达成一致。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。它们各有优缺点,选择合适的共识机制是区块链设计中的重要考虑因素。
#### 智能合约智能合约是运行在区块链上的自执行协议。它们允许不同方在没有中介的情况下直接进行交易。这种机制大大提高了交易的效率和安全性,广泛应用于如金融服务、房地产交易等领域。
### 区块链的应用领域 #### 金融服务区块链在金融领域的应用最为成熟,如比特币、以太坊等数字货币。区块链技术打破了传统金融中的中心化结构,可以降低交易成本、提高交易速度,同时也使得跨境支付变得更加便捷。
#### 供应链管理供应链管理涉及多个参与方的协作,区块链在这一领域的应用可以实现各个环节的透明化,确保商品的来源和流通过程可信。例如,在食品供应链中,通过区块链技术可以实现从生产者到消费者的全程溯源,保障食品安全。
#### 医疗健康在医疗行业,区块链可以用于管理患者的健康记录,确保这些敏感数据的安全性和隐私性。由于医疗记录涉及到多方机构的交互,区块链的去中心化特性能够提高信息共享的效率与安全。
#### 版权保护区块链技术可以用于数字内容的版权保护,通过链上的智能合约来明确作品的所有权和使用权,避免盗版和侵权的问题。这对于音乐、电影、书籍等数字内容而言,具有重要的意义。
#### 政府与公共管理很多国家的政府正在探索使用区块链来简化公共服务,提升透明度。例如,土地登记、选举投票、税收管理等领域都可以通过区块链提高效率与透明度,减少腐败和舞弊的风险。
### 可能相关的问题 1. **区块链的去中心化为何如此重要?** 2. **区块链在金融服务领域具体如何运作?** 3. **智能合约的优势与潜在风险是什么?** 4. **区块链如何推动供应链透明化?** 5. **区块链的隐私保护措施有哪些?** ### 区块链的去中心化为何如此重要?去中心化是区块链技术的核心特性之一,它意味着没有任何单一实体可以控制整个网络。去中心化的设计使得区块链具有一系列重要的优势:
1. **安全性**:去中心化减少了单点故障的风险,当一个节点出现问题时,其他节点依旧能正常运行,确保即便部分节点被攻击,整个网络依旧安全。 2. **透明性**:每个节点都持有同一份数据副本,任何人都可以查阅历史交易记录,从而保证了信息的透明性,增加了各方的信任。 3. **降低成本**:去中心化意味着去掉了中介环节,减少了交易成本和时间。在金融交易、合同执行等场景中,减少中介可使交易更加高效。 4. **抗审查性**:在传统模式中,单一权威对于某些信息和交易可能会进行审查,而去中心化的特性可以有效避免这一问题,保护用户自由。在商业层面,去中心化使得更多创新的商业模式得以实现。例如,在共享经济领域,去中心化的区块链技术促使共享平台的兴起,用户可以直接进行价值交换而不依赖中介服务,这种模式更符合现代互联网的发展趋势。
尽管去中心化带来了诸多优势,但也面临一些挑战,例如网络的治理、效率问题及潜在的恶意攻击等。如何在去中心化与效率之间找到平衡、确保网络的长效治理,将是未来区块链技术发展的重要方向。
### 区块链在金融服务领域具体如何运作?区块链在金融领域的应用主要体现在支付、清算、结算等环节。传统金融交易往往需要通过中介进行,涉及多个环节,耗时耗力。而区块链技术通过去中心化的方式,简化了这一过程。
1. **快速支付**:区块链技术可以实现24/7的交易,国际支付不再受限于银行的营业时间,交易几乎可以实现实时完成,极大提高了自由度和灵活性。 2. **降低手续费**:通过消除中介,区块链能够有效降低交易手续费。例如,跨境支付时传统银行可能会收取高昂的手续费,而区块链技术则大幅度降低了这部分成本。 3. **提升安全性**:区块链的加密技术确保每笔交易都是安全可靠的。利用公私钥机制,用户可以保护自己的资金不被盗取,并且交易记录的不可篡改性也增强了安全性。如今区块链在金融服务领域的发展非常迅速,以下是几个具体的应用案例:
1. **比特币及其他加密货币的交易**:比特币是最早的基于区块链的数字货币,用户可以通过加密算法安全地进行全球范围内的资产转移。 2. **区块链支付系统**:如Ripple和Stellar等平台,设计了针对银行间跨境支付的区块链解决方案,提高了支付效率。 3. **数字资产管理**:许多金融机构已开始使用区块链进行资产登记和管理,降低操作风险、提升透明度。 4. **融资与股权管理**:区块链允许通过发行数字证券来进行融资,更加灵活与透明,同时也能降低中介的费用。随着技术的不断成熟,区块链在金融领域的应用前景广阔。未来,随着监管政策的逐步完善和市场的认可,越来越多的传统金融机构将尝试将区块链技术融入到现有业务中,不断推动金融行业的变革与创新。
### 智能合约的优势与潜在风险是什么?智能合约是一种运行于区块链上的自执行协议,它通过预设的条件和规则,在满足条件的情况下自动执行相关操作。智能合约的出现,使得合同的执行不再需要中介,可靠性与效率得到了提高。
未来智能合约的发展将会克服上述问题。随着技术的不断进步,代码的审计工具和智能合约标准化工作将会推动整个行业的发展。同时,法律界对智能合约的规范和适用性讨论也将为其进一步普及打下基础。
### 区块链如何推动供应链透明化?传统供应链管理通常面临信息不对称、流程繁琐和效率低下等问题,这导致了信任缺失、成本上升等不利影响。区块链技术的引入将为供应链领域带来重大的变革。
尽管区块链在提升供应链透明度方面展现出巨大潜力,但也面临实施成本高、技术复杂以及参与方之间的数据互联互通等挑战。未来,随着技术的成熟、支持政策的出台与行业标准的建立,区块链在供应链管理中的应用将会进一步普及。
### 区块链的隐私保护措施有哪些?区块链虽然以透明和公开著称,但在某些业务场景中,用户隐私仍然是至关重要的。例如,金融交易中涉及个人的资产信息、医疗记录中涉及患者的健康隐私等情况。
随着隐私保护的重要性日益凸显,涉及个人数据透明度的法规,如《通用数据保护条例(GDPR)》等已相继出台。此外,在不同国家的法律对隐私保护的要求不同,如何保持合规性将成为区块链发展的重要挑战。
未来,随着技术的不断进步,区块链上的隐私保护技术也将日趋成熟。一方面,要提升现有隐私保护机制的可靠性,另一方面,要积极响应和符合各种法律法规的要求,从而在保护用户隐私的同时,推动区块链的可持续发展。
以上便是关于区块链本质的全面介绍及五个可能相关问题的回答。如果有其他问题,请随时提出。
2003-2025 TP钱包官网地址 @版权所有|网站地图|鲁ICP备17048120号-3